Sam McMurray (born April 15, 1952) is an American television, film and voice actor.

Early life

McMurray was born in New York City, the son of Jane (née Hoffman) and Richard McMurray, both actors.[1] Lesley Woods was his stepmother.[2]

Career

Among McMurray's film credits are Raising Arizona, National Lampoon's Christmas Vacation, L.A. Story, The Wizard, and C.H.U.D.. On television he was a featured player on The Tracey Ullman Show, played a recurring role as Chandler's boss on Friends, and appeared in The King of Queens, Disney's Recess, Freaks and Geeks, and The Sopranos.
